Assistant Director of Nursing, ADON

Company: Aviata at Bradenton

Job Summary:

Aviata Health Group is seeking a compassionate and dedicated Assistant Director of Nursing to join our team! As part of our dynamic healthcare organization, you will have the opportunity to lead and develop a team of skilled clinicians while delivering exceptional, person-centered care to our residents and their families. With your expertise in long-term/skilling nursing and passion for nursing management, you will play a vital role in shaping the culture of our community.

Responsibilities:

  • Provide ongoing education, mentorship, and leadership development to clinical management and clinicians, and other team members

  • Actively participate in the development and achievement of nursing department goals and objectives, including staff development functions/responsibilities and educational programming

  • Assist in the implementation of and monitor compliance with policies, procedures, and standards of practice consistent with corporate and external regulatory guidelines

  • Recruit, hire, and retain qualified nursing staff to deliver efficient resident care in accordance with the established staffing plan and state-mandated staffing requirements

  • Collaborate with various department heads to promote positive interdepartmental relations

  • Develop, implement, and monitor an accurate and effective documentation system

  • Provide direct resident care as staffing patterns demand, ensuring effective interaction with residents and families

Requirements:

  • Must have nurse management experience in long-term/skilling nursing

  • Must possess a current, unencumbered, active state license to practice as a Registered Nurse (RN)

  • Must possess, as a minimum, an RN Nursing Degree from an accredited college or university

  • Must possess a current CPR certification

  • Must have a minimum of three (3) years of nursing experience in a setting serving the same age/type of resident population

  • Must possess knowledge of local, state, and federal regulations pertaining to facility function

  • Must be qualified, compassionate, and dedicated to a job well done

Additional Information:

  • Salary: $90,000 - $95,000 annually

  • Full-time position
